#include "dictionary/system/value_dictionary.h"
#include "base/base.h"
#include "base/stl_util.h"
#include "base/util.h"
#include "converter/node.h"
#include "converter/node_allocator.h"
#include "dictionary/dictionary_token.h"
#include "dictionary/system/system_dictionary_builder.h"
#include "testing/base/public/googletest.h"
#include "testing/base/public/gunit.h"
DECLARE_string(test_tmpdir);
namespace mozc {
class ValueDictionaryTest : public testing::Test {
protected:
ValueDictionaryTest() :
dict_name_(FLAGS_test_tmpdir + "/value_dict_test.dic") {}
virtual void SetUp() {
STLDeleteElements(&tokens_);
Util::SetUserProfileDirectory(FLAGS_test_tmpdir);
Util::Unlink(dict_name_);
}
virtual void TearDown() {
STLDeleteElements(&tokens_);
Util::Unlink(dict_name_);
}
void AddToken(const string &key, const string &value) {
Token *token = new Token;
token->key = key;
token->value = value;
token->cost = 0;
token->lid = 0;
token->rid = 0;
tokens_.push_back(token);
}
void BuildDictionary() {
dictionary::SystemDictionaryBuilder builder;
builder.BuildFromTokens(tokens_);
builder.WriteToFile(dict_name_);
}
const string dict_name_;
private:
vector<Token *> tokens_;
};
TEST_F(ValueDictionaryTest, LookupPredictive) {
NodeAllocator allocator;
// "うぃー"
AddToken("\xa4\xa6\xa4\xa3\xa1\xbc", "we");
// "うぉー"
AddToken("\xa4\xa6\xa4\xa9\xa1\xbc", "war");
// "わーど"
AddToken("\xa4\xef\xa1\xbc\xa4\xc9", "word");
// "わーるど"
AddToken("\xa4\xef\xa1\xbc\xa4\xeb\xa4\xc9", "world");
BuildDictionary();
scoped_ptr<ValueDictionary> dictionary(
ValueDictionary::CreateValueDictionaryFromFile(dict_name_));
const string lookup_key = "wo";
Node *node = dictionary->LookupPredictive(lookup_key.c_str(),
lookup_key.size(),
&allocator);
bool found = false;
while (node) {
if (node->value == "word") {
found = true;
break;
}
node = node->bnext;
}
EXPECT_TRUE(found);
}
} // namespace mozc
